Hi all,

What Christian resources have helped your recovery? websites, books, etc, any recommendations would be much appreciated.

The Transformation of the Inner Man by John and Paul Sanford ; Healing the Wounded Spirit" by John and Paul Sanford "Telling Yourself the Truth" by William D Backus Victory Over Darkness by Neil T Anderson These are books I found very helpful and powerful.

I just finished reading EVERYBODY ALWAYS by Bob Goff. It is a very inspirational book, makes you want to go out there and help people, love on people and just raise folks moods. He tells a lot of stories about his adventures and he has many to tell about, International ones too! Don't miss this book, I recommend it highly.

I also am doing a Bible Study by N. T. Wright on the Book of JAMES. I'm only on week 3, and there are 9 weeks of study in this, but I really am enjoying it too.
